india on monday pledged greater military cooperation as president putin met with prime minister narendra modi in new delhi. modi agreed to purchase russian-made surface-to-air missiles and the pair signed a contract for india to manufacture more than 600,000 kalashnikov assault rifles. the biden administration has threatened to sanction india over its growing military ties with russia. in haiti, another three of the 17 north american missionary hostages taken in october have been released. christian aid ministries says the three free members are healthy and in good spirits. a haitian gang claimed responsibili for the kidnapping and had threatened to kill the hostages if their ransom was not paid. 12 people remain in captivity. in related news, internal documents have revealed the homeland security department's civil rights office in late august advised immigration and border enforcement officials not to mass deport haitian asylum seekers, warning the expulsions could be a violation of u.s. civil and human rights obligations. that's according to buzzfeed, which reports the civil rights officer

rishaad: indian farmers finally ended their protest after the narendra modi government accepted most of their demands. the government has agreed to form a panel to discuss prices of crops, withdraw cases against protesters and compensate families of those who died during the demonstrations. farmers have continued their year-long protest even after parliament recently repealed contentious farm laws. many americans are eligible for the pfizer booster shot after the cdc gave the green light to 16 and 17-year-olds. the biden administration has worked hard to make users available as omicron spreads. that is some developing nations struggle to secure even first or second doses. initial applications for unemployment benefits circled 184,000 last week, well below the median estimate of some 220,000, and that is a look at first word headlines. yvonne: coming up, professor of law margaret lewis joins us to talk about president biden's summit for democracy and what it means for u.s.-china relations. this is bloomberg. ♪ rishaad: cpi expected to rise about 6.7% compared to this time last year. t
